Bitcoin Surges Past $83K as Institutional Interest Grows
Bitcoin has staged a remarkable comeback, surging above the $83,000 mark and narrowing its 24-hour loss to a mere 2.74%. This resilience in the face of recent market volatility is a testament to the cryptocurrency's enduring appeal and growing acceptance among investors.
The recovery can be attributed to a combination of factors, including increased institutional interest and positive regulatory developments. BlackRockSHYM--, the world's largest asset manager, recently deposited approximately 2397 BTC to CoinbaseCOIN--, worth around $190 million. This move signals a growing confidence in the cryptocurrency market among traditional financial institutionsFISI--.
Moreover, there have been significant movements in other cryptocurrencies, indicating a broader trend of investment and trading activity. Five wallets that had been dormant for 2.5 years transferred a total of 5,842 ETH to OKX, potentially realizing a profit of $2.33 million. This suggests that investors are increasingly active in the market, seeking to capitalize on price fluctuations.
Historical data also provides insights into the market's dynamics. Two years ago, a whale that had accumulated 1815 ETH completed its exit by selling off 2375 ETH. This transaction highlights the significant role that large investors play in shaping the market and the potential for substantial profits in the volatile cryptocurrency landscape.
